Yitzhak Rabin Way (Manhattan)
Present name:2nd Ave
Location:Between East 42nd and 43rd Streets.
Honoree: Yitzhak Rabin (1922-1995) was a Prime Minister of Israel. In 1994, after initiating a peace agreement with Yasser Arafat of the Palestine Liberation Organization, he was awarded the Nobel Peace Prize along with Arafat and Israeli Foreign Minister Shomon Peres. The following year, while addressing a Peace Rally in Tel Aviv, he was assassinated by an Israeli extremist. The Israeli Consulate and UN Mission are located on this block.
